Yuko Yokoma Mizukagami (Water Mirror) Frame size: 39cm x 30cm A valuable piece, offered at a low price. *This item is worth around 150,000 yen. "Mizukagami" (Water Mirror) is a historical tale. It is estimated to have been completed in the early Kamakura period (around 1195), and is the third work in the order of the "Four Mirrors." In terms of content, it deals with the oldest period.
